What is SensorSwap™️?
Get a bike where you could freely switch between two types of sensors — torque and cadence. Freely use torque sensor on challenging trails and switch to cadence on flat terrain for an easy and enjoyable ride.

How to switch between sensor modes?
Velotric App: When the bike is stationary, you may check and switch via the Velotric App.
Display: Long-press the Mode (M) button. Ensure that the mode has changed by looking at the indicated mode in the display.
When should I switch sensor modes?
The sensor modes in Velotric's SensorSwap™️ are torque and cadence sensors. Torque sensor is an ideal mode for variable-speed cycling because it is intuitive, which makes it helpful for uneven and challenging terrain. Meanwhile, Cadence Sensor is ideally used for longer or more relaxed cycling, making it the preferred mode for urban cycling. They can be used interchangeably, but one is just a smarter choice over the other.

What is an Electric City Bike?
A Electric City Bike is characterized by tires that let you travel swiftly, a saddle that supports comfort, frame that is angled to support upright posture, and equipped with fenders, lights, and racks that is essential in day-to-day commuting
Can Electric City Bikes be used for hilly terrains?
Yes, especially because of the electric assist. It makes riding uphill easier, but this may also require more power and may affect your range.
Can I use my Electric City Bike when raining?
Yes, they are built to survive light rain. However, it is important to avoid too much exposure when it comes to electric bikes — high-pressure water, submerging in water, improper storage, and extreme temperatures. Those factors, just like heavier rain, may affect your electric bike along the way.

Are Electric City Bikes suitable for beginners?
Yes. The electric assist in pedaling allows beginners to ease into cycling, which can help improve the confidence of the rider.
Is Electric City Bike faster than standard city bike?
Yes. An electric bike can go up to 32 kph, while a standard bike usually have maximum top speed of 19 kph
